Output 2840b2e26ebb2c2edf97a95d80e53a8f61bd3d8ceb52c19f88ec43edad3a9e4e:3

value
49762249098
script pubkey
OP_0 OP_PUSHBYTES_20 59a5af026afdac3970cc9bca849f1fc059f4ed68
address
ltc1qtxj67qn2lkkrjuxvn09gf8clcpvlfmtgx9t826
transaction
2840b2e26ebb2c2edf97a95d80e53a8f61bd3d8ceb52c19f88ec43edad3a9e4e
spent
true